> Atlas server fails to start if duplicate types are found during Typesystem
> bootstrap

> When Atlas server is restarted, types in the existing typesystem are
> bootstrapped from the underlying graph. When a duplicate type is
> found(probably due to a stray vertex in the graph), Atlas server throws an
> exception and server refuses to start.
> Atlas server should log a warning when a duplicate type is encountered. The
> server should come up normally without throwing an exception
